The name Rojhat is of Kurdish origin and carries a significant meaning of "sunrise" or "dawn." It is a male-associated name with two syllables, pronounced as "roj-hat." The name Rojhat is not widely popular globally but is commonly used in Kurdish-speaking regions such as Turkey, Iraq, Iran, and Syria.

Despite its limited global popularity, Rojhat holds cultural significance within the Kurdish community, symbolizing new beginnings and hope.
